Leadership Review Briefing — Sales Leads

Following careful assessment, the Lorvik branch office will close at the end of the fiscal year. All four staff have accepted transfers, and client coverage shifts seamlessly to the Haldrene regional team. Please reassure accounts that service levels are unaffected. Maintain discretion until the formal notice. The underlying rationale appears directly below.

confidential, yawep-kafog: Project Istys slips by two quarters because of the supplier delay.

### Step 6: Wire up the lag alarm

Before you flip traffic, make sure the Quillbend read-replica lag alarm is armed. It pages when lag exceeds 30 seconds, which has saved us twice this quarter. Set `REPLICA_LAG_THRESHOLD_SEC=30` in the deploy env, confirm the alerting region matches prod, and then drop the alerting service's credential onto the very next line of the file.

secret setting of yagep-bahif: LEDGER_TOKEN8=7eb0ad88

Handover — Top Floor Quiet Room

Priya, the quiet room on level 9 at Calder House is now bookable again after the ventilation fix. Please keep the blinds down until the glare film arrives, and log any booking clashes with facilities. The door lock was rekeyed on Tuesday, so use the new code below.

badge for fajog-fahap: bdg-G-50

Subject: Bakery order-cutoff rule change

The Millbrand ordering service now enforces the 6 p.m. cutoff server-side rather than in the client. Security reviewer: please confirm the clock source can't be spoofed via request headers and that late orders are rejected before payment capture. Staging reflects the change under the build token below.

session token of bajeg-bajop = htk4_6c57

## Artifact Signing — SDK Parity Notes (Weekly Sync)

Kestrel SDK for Android reached parity with the Swift client this sprint: offline queueing, batched telemetry, and retry semantics now match. Both SDKs ship as signed artifacts from the same pipeline. Remaining gap: background sync throttling, targeted next sprint. Verify both release bundles before tagging. Both artifacts validate against the shared signing key below.

signing key of kawig-fafog = bky19_6Fypv1qws7J8qJtaYjX